WebDiethylphosphite is the organophosphorus compound with the formula (C 2 H 5 O) 2 P (O)H. It is a popular reagent for generating other organophosphorus compounds, exploiting the high reactivity of the P-H bond. Diethylphosphite is a colorless liquid. [1] The molecule is tetrahedral . PubChem ... chuck alsobrook chattanooga tnA phosphite anion or phosphite in inorganic chemistry usually refers to [HPO3] but includes [H2PO3] ([HPO2(OH)] ). These anions are the conjugate bases of phosphorous acid (H3PO3).
